Compartir a través de


KeyVaultClientExtensions.DeleteCertificateAsync Método

Definición

Elimina un certificado de un almacén de claves especificado.

public static System.Threading.Tasks.Task<Microsoft.Azure.KeyVault.Models.DeletedCertificateBundle> DeleteCertificateAsync (this Microsoft.Azure.KeyVault.IKeyVaultClient operations, string vaultBaseUrl, string certificateName, System.Threading.CancellationToken cancellationToken = default);
static member DeleteCertificateAsync : Microsoft.Azure.KeyVault.IKeyVaultClient * string * string *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Azure.KeyVault.Models.DeletedCertificateBundle>
<Extension()>
Public Function DeleteCertificateAsync (operations As IKeyVaultClient, vaultBaseUrl As String, certificateName As String, Optional cancellationToken As CancellationToken = Nothing) As Task(Of DeletedCertificateBundle)

Parámetros

operations
IKeyVaultClient

Grupo de operaciones para este método de extensión.

vaultBaseUrl
String

El nombre del almacén, por ejemplo https://myvault.vault.azure.net, .

certificateName
String

Nombre del certificado.

cancellationToken
CancellationToken

Token de cancelación.

Devoluciones

Comentarios

Elimina todas las versiones de un objeto de certificado junto con su directiva asociada. No se puede eliminar el certificado para quitar versiones individuales de un objeto de certificado. Esta operación requiere el permiso certificates/delete.

Se aplica a